Each pupil has a marksheet in Office365 which is shared with them. It is protected so that they cannot edit other than adding comments to say what needs marking next.
Also in 365 I have a class spreadsheet which is linked to each individual’s spreadsheet to give me a summary.
It works fine until I open a pupil’s spreadsheet, at which point the sheet name is stripped out of the formula and replaced with #ref!
I then reinstate the formulas and it’s fine again until I open that pupil’s spreadsheet again!
